CAUTION RISK OF ELECTRIC SHOCK DO NOT OPEN This device complies with Part 15 of the FCC rules and with RSS-210 of Industry Canada. Operation is subject to the following two conditions: (1) This device may not cause harmful interference, and (2) This device must accept any interference received, including interference that can cause undesired operation. NOTE: This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ital device, pursuant to part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able protection against harmful interference in a residential installation. This equipment generates, uses and can radiate radio frequency energy and, if not installed and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ause harmful interference to radio communications. However, there is no guarantee that interference will not occur in a particular installation. If this equipment does cause harmful inter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ined by turning the equipment off and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the interference by one or more of the following measures: •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na. • Increase the separation between the equipment and receiver. •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it different from that to which the receiver is connected. •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ician for help. • The rating information is located at the bottom of the apparatus. Listen to Music 1. Turn on the MW212RC by pressing the Power Button . 2. Turn on your Bluetooth enable device and place it within 30 feet (without barrier) of the speaker. If the system has recently been connected with the mobile device, the Bluetooth Indicator LED will illuminate solidly, indicating a connection. If you have not paired the devices, or the indicator blinks slowly, pair them as described in the Pair a Bluetooth-Enabled Mobile Device section above. 3. Use the connected mobile device to play and pause music. Sound will be heard through the speaker. 4. Adjust the speaker volume level either by pushing the “+” or “–” Volume Buttons on the top of the MW212RC, or by using the volume controls on the mobile device. Listen to Music Using Line-In Source 1. Press the Power Button at the top of the MW212RC until the blue LED is on to turn on the MW212RC. 2. Insert one end of the audio cable (not included) into the Line-out (or headphone jack) on your external audio unit and the other end into the Line-In Jack on the rear of the MW212RC. 3. Use the connected external audio unit to play and pause music. Sound will be heard through the speaker. 4. Adjust the speaker volume level either by pushing the “+” or “–” Volume Buttons on the top of the MW212RC, or by using the volume controls on the mobile device. Notes: • There will be no audible tone effects when connected to a Line-in source • Once an external audio unit is connected, its music will override music from a connected Bluetooth-enabled device. • The MW212RC will revert to the last set volume level. • To maximize audio quality and minimize sound distortion, set your personal digital music device volume to high and use the volume control on the MW212RC speaker to adjust the listening level when connected to a Line-in source. AUTO OFF The MW212RC will automatically shut off if there is no music from a Line-in source or from a Bluetooth-enabled device for more than 20 minutes. Platform2 International Limited Federal Communications Commission Equipment Authorization Branch 7435 Oakland Mills Road Columbia, MD 21046 Request for Confidentiality Company name: Plastoform Industries Ltd. FCC ID: VL5-MW212RC FCC Part 15 Certification Gentlemen, Pursuant to 47 CFR 0.457(d)(1)(ii) and 0.459 we hereby requests permanent confidentiality of the following documents for the subject application: Exhibit Type Description ☒ Schematics All circuitry of devices and component values ☒ Block Diagrams Details of device showing the frequency of all oscillators ☐ Bill Of Materials Parts list of the product for the radio device ☒ Operational Description Description of the circuit functions Note: Exhibit types that are commonly held confidential are: (1) Schematics, (2) Block Diagrams, (3) Bill Of Materials, (4) Operational Descriptions. Any exhibit NOT granted confidentiality is viewable on the FCC website as soon as a grant is issued. These documents contain detailed system and equipment description and related information about the product which we considers to be proprietary, confidential and a custom design and otherwise would not release to the general public. Since the design is a basis from which future technological products will evolve, we consider that this information would be of benefit to its competitors and that the disclosure of the information in these documents would give competitors an unfair advantage in the market.
